A former councillor in Ohafia legislative council, Hon Uguru Uduma a.k.a Makiba, has Petition the Inspector General of Police, incharge of the zone 9, Police Command over his alleged Kidnapping, torture and threats to his life and family.

The Petition was made by his legal counsel, Anaga Kalu Anaga & Associate dated 14th November 2025. The Petition maintained that his client was on the 6th of November Kidnapped and tortured by a group of boys from Amaekpu Ohafia and collected a ransom of N100,000 ( one hundred thousand Naira) before his release.

The boys alleged to have been involved in this act of criminality according to his council are Chidi Igu Uduma, Eke Daniel Urum, Ulu Nkata, Okorie Olugu, Ochu Kalu Agwu, Okpontu Leonard and others who are not known to his client.

Viral video posted by these assailants revealed that HM Uguru Uduma was subjected to various manners of physical and phycological torture for allegedly insulting Eke Daniel Urum, who is the councillor representing Isiama ward in the Ohafia legislative council.

The petitioner further alleged that those involved in this dehumanising act against Hon Uguru were boasting as they claimed that nothing will ever happen due to their coverage and influence of the current Deputy Governor of Abia State, Engr. Ikechukwu Emetu.

Efforts by Trustbase News to contact the office of the Deputy Governor on this grievous allegation was unsuccessful.

The humiliation and torture of the former councillor was recorded by those involved and shared online.

Meanwhile it was alleged also that Hon Uguru while under torture, severally called the Deputy Governor to inform him of his ordeal at the hands of those boasting of his coverage, yet the Deputy Governor allegedly listened, yet did not intervene to rescue him, rather switched off his phones.

The petition request the Police to investigate the unlawful kidnapping, torture and threats to the life of Hon Uguru Uduma and also to ensure that the perpetrators are brought to Justice.

Mrs Ezinne Uduma Uguru, the wife of the embattled former councillor, Hon Uguru Uduma also gave further details to what let to the brutal torture of her husband as seen in a short video circulating online.

She explained that the conflict began on 28 October, during a road construction project her husband was supervising. She said tension arose when the councillor, Eke Daniel Urum, arrived at the site insisting that he also brought tippers for the road filling, even though the workers had already agreed on payment procedures with the Tipper Union.

Mrs Uduma said the councillor became angry when the Union chairman referred to him as “one guy” over the phone, insisting he should be addressed as an Honourable. He later accused her husband of slapping him — an allegation she said was disproved when both her husband and the site engineer denied it while speaking to the Deputy Governor.

She narrated that on 6 November, her husband was invited to Skog Lodge by Chidi Igu Uduma, who claimed the councillor reported him for disrespect. After hours of waiting, several men arrived on motorcycles, seized him, and took him to where the councillor and the youth leader, Ulu Nkata, were waiting.

Mrs Uduma said her husband was confronted over the alleged disrespect and then punished.

“At about 6:30pm, they flogged him, humiliated him, and threw him inside their secret cell,” she said. “They told him to bail himself with ₦100,000.”

She added that when she confronted the councillor the following day to ask why her husband was treated so brutally, he allegedly replied that nothing could be done to him “as long as the Deputy Governor is his boss,” adding in Igbo: “usu enweghi ọnụ.”

All eyes are now on the police to see to the end of this imbroglio as the Zone 9 Police Command, Umuahia, is yet to release an official response to the said petition.
